The Barker Bulldogs will take on the Pembroke Dragons at 4:30 p.m. on Monday. Both teams took a loss in their last game, so they'll have plenty of motivation to get the 'W'.

Barker couldn't beat Lockport on Thursday even though they stacked four runs on them in the second inning. The Bulldogs fell just short of the Lions by a score of 8-7. The loss put an end to the Bulldogs' undefeated start to the season.

Alina Riches was cooking despite her team's loss, going a perfect 2-for-2 with three stolen bases and two runs. Brooke Dunkelberger was another key player, getting on base in all three of her plate appearances with two runs and one stolen base.

Meanwhile, Pembroke unfortunately couldn't capitalize on their home-field advantage in their season opener. They fell just short of Attica by a score of 5-4 two weeks ago.

Jayden Hootman spent all seven innings on the mound, and it's clear why: she surrendered four earned (and one unearned) runs on six hits and racked up six Ks.

On the hitting side, Reagan Schneider and Adalyn Ball did some serious damage despite the final result: Schneider went a perfect 3-for-3 with one run, one double, and one RBI, while Ball went 3-for-4 with one run, one double, and one RBI.

Having lost for the first time this season, Barker fell to 2-1. As for Pembroke, their defeat dropped their record down to 0-1.

Barker suffered a grim 12-6 defeat to Pembroke in their previous matchup back in March of 2024. Can the Bulldogs avenge their lo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
